Recent reports indicate that Iran is suspected of conducting cyberattacks on water suppliers across 45 municipalities in the United States. This alarming development has led several utilities to revert to manual control systems to mitigate risks. Given the critical nature of water supply systems, the potential for disruption poses significant public safety concerns.
Suspicions of cyberattacks led to heightened security measures and operational changes in water supply management.
